Job purpose
The Processing Specialist oversees all activities directly relating to the activities of all bake end staff and equipment on their line to ensure a safe, efficient, and organized.
Duties and Responsibilities
The associate's primary functions and responsibilities are as follows:
- Plan, coordinate, lead and participate with various multi-disciplined teams addressing objectives associated with the manufacturing process, productivity, volume outputs, quality, safety, and delivery commitments to optimize a profitable operation.
- Use root cause analysis and structured problemsolving techniques to investigate inefficiencies, recurring issues, waste and create new processes to make the manufacturing/ business department more efficient.
- Establish and create baseline profile for mixer and maintain existing mixer profiles.
- Establish and create sheeter, oven, profiles for new products and maintain sheeter and oven profile for existing products.
- Establish and create baselines for all new weight checker profile and maintain for existing profile.
- Assist with line trials or line speed trials as required.
- Responsible for training of operators for products and processes.
- Responsible for daily management and support for the team to achieve operational success.
- Carry out incident, accident and nonconformity investigations and associated reporting and action closure.
- Issue disciplinary action when needed.
- Perform other assigned duties.
- Follow Health and Safety rules and regulations.
- Must follow Good Manufacturing Practices, Food Safety, and Food Defense guidelines.
- Comply with all Company policies and procedures.
